Howdy from the state of Texas. I am a proud 2nd Gen owner but am looking to trade into the 3rd gen. I need more room for the kiddos. But I am concerned about the transmission in the 3rd gen. Does the Auto hold up when towing above 15K. I do not do a lot but when i do it is a lot. Thanks for any pointers given.
 
For towing, I like a 6 speed standard. For delivering flowers to a funeral home, an auto works fine.



HUMBUG!



I ran two thrid gens commercially with the 48re transmission. The trailers empty were 8-9k and well over 15k loaded. They hauled day in and day out for three years with no problems. I hauled 16-17k cross country and through the mountains several times with my '06 mega automatic. I ran it hard too, never a problem.



I have a six speed now, and like it much better but I live in the country and do not have to deal with traffic daily. There is nothing wrong with the auto for towing. Now if you bomb the truck and try to tow with an auto, that is a different story, my auto trucks were all stock.

I have not done that much to mine now so how far can I go with an Auto before too much? You know new exhaust, intake and maybe the adrenaline:D:confused:
 
You can add 75-100hp to the stock auto and you should be ok, if your cautious. The 48re is better than the 47re in all respects. It's is essentially the same transmission only beefed up a little.
